Why the price spread is genuine, now not a gimmick

When you appearance up furnace fees Canada or class furnace expenses near me and spot wildly unique figures, it is not just marketing fluff. Six elements have proper impression on how plenty a new furnace installing expenses:

    Equipment type and effectivity: single-stage access instruments value less than two-degree, which value much less than solely modulating. AFUE additionally nudges fee. A natural ninety six p.c. AFUE two-stage gasoline furnace may cost a little 1,000 to 2,000 CAD more mounted than an 80 p.c. single-level. Size: a 40,000 BTU furnace expenditures much less than a 120,000 BTU unit. Sizing is dictated by way of warmth loss, now not sq. pictures alone. Oversizing wastes cash and comfort. Installation complexity: tight basements, offset plenums, asbestos remediation, chimney liners, and relocating fuel or electrical lines upload labour hours. Venting and code compliance: condensing furnaces need PVC venting and genuine drainage. Houses with older masonry chimneys might also desire a liner for the water heater if the furnace no longer makes use of the flue. Ottawa permits and inspections add time, not simply charges. Add-ons and add-ons: smart thermostats, new humidifiers, HEPA or media filters, condensate pumps, surge protection, and duct upgrades are valid line gadgets when considered necessary. Warranty and contractor pleasant: longer labour warranties, authentic brands, and authorized installers rate extra prematurely and shop quandary later.

Ottawa realities that quietly structure your quote

Ottawa has its quirks. Our layout wintry weather temperature hovers round minus 25 C. That way warmth loss is extreme, and the ductwork in older houses is usually less than-sized for leading-edge airflow standards. I actually have opened go back plenums in Hintonburg that looked like a soda straw. In these cases a relevant install could require duct transitions, large return drops, or maybe including returns to bedrooms. It is not upselling, it truly is physics. Expect a further 500 to at least one,500 CAD while duct variations are component of doing it precise.

Second, many Ottawa buildings still have atmospheric water warmers driving the chimney. When you update an older mid-efficiency furnace that also used the chimney with a today's direct-vent unit, the water heater will become the most effective appliance onerous into that flue. Code would require a exact sized liner to preserve flue gases hot sufficient to draft. Budget four hundred to 1,000 CAD for the lining work if needed.

Third, basements vary. Post-warfare bungalows in Alta Vista have room to swing a cat. Some downtown basements is probably stronger described as crawlspaces with ambition. If your installer wishes to rebuild the plenum or reconfigure the platform, the labour adds up. I even have watched crews spend an hour simply maneuvering a furnace down twisty stairs so tight they needed to take away the handrail. Good installers plan for this, and that they cost to that end.

Equipment decisions, plain talk

Most residential furnaces in Ottawa are fuel. Natural fuel is still the least luxurious method to generate warmth according to BTU in the location, despite the fact that energy rates and carbon pricing can shift the lengthy-term calculus.

A unmarried-stage gas furnace runs at one speed. Think of it like an on-off switch. It charges less and can work wonderful in well-insulated houses with good ducts. Two-degree furnaces run at a minimize output maximum of the time, then ramp up when it's miles brutally cold or whilst restoration is required. Modulating contraptions take this similarly, varying output in small increments for smoother temperatures and quieter operation.

In practical phrases, two-stage is the candy spot for lots Ottawa residences. The comfort growth is important, and the can charge difference as opposed to unmarried-level is on the whole worth it. Modulating is greatest while you are after top alleviation, have zoning, or you're chasing quiet, but it isn't always mandatory to remain heat. If someone insists you desire modulating or bust, ask them to quantify the benefit in your private home.

What the line presents appear like on a genuine quote

A general mid-tier ninety six % AFUE, two-degree fuel furnace, 60,000 to 80,000 BTU, mounted in an Ottawa detached domestic would possibly destroy down roughly like this:

Equipment: 2,000 to 3,500 CAD relying on company and size.

Labour and familiar materials: 1,800 to 3,000 CAD for removal, install, venting, gasoline reconnect, condensate, commissioning.

Permit and inspection: a hundred to 300 CAD depending on municipality specifications.

Accessories: one hundred fifty to 400 CAD for a undemanding media filter out cupboard, 300 to 600 CAD for a respectable thermostat if you want one, 250 to six hundred CAD for a humidifier.

Adders: three hundred to one,000 CAD for chimney liner if required for the water heater, 300 to at least one,000 CAD for duct differences, 200 to 500 CAD for an electric improve or new disconnect.

You can see how a wonderfully competitively priced activity climbs from a base to a very last parent that reflects your private home’s realities.

Heat pumps, electric furnaces, and hybrid setups

Some Ottawa householders are leaning into electrification. Electric furnace costs Canada for gadget are modest, normally 1,500 to two,500 CAD for the cupboard and parts. Installed can charge can land among four,000 and 7,000 CAD for a switch, the image of gasoline on labour. The difficulty is working settlement. Unless you pair an electrical furnace with a cold-weather warmth pump that covers most of the weight right down to very low temperatures, you'll be able to pay more to run it.

Hybrid programs, in some cases known as dual-fuel, combine a warmness pump with a fuel furnace. The heat pump handles shoulder seasons correctly, then the furnace takes over below a stability element you put, say minus 10 C. Upfront, count on 10,000 to 18,000 CAD for a adequately sized warmness pump with a appropriate furnace and controls. In 2025, achieveable rebates could make this direction compelling. Sizing, the silent check saver

A wisely sized furnace is the big difference between a cozy domestic and a windy cave that cycles like a worried metronome. Bigger will never be safer. It is a charge and comfort penalty. Manual J heat loss calculations or an identical system should always be component to the quote, whether abbreviated with utility and authentic-world assessments. I actually have changed 120,000 BTU beasts with 60,000 BTU two-stage items in tight homes, and the householders report more suitable warmness and scale down gasoline payments. Why? Longer, gentler cycles that preserve the envelope uniformly heat, and a blower that in general has time to drag warmth using the heat exchanger.

Oversized furnaces quick-cycle, pressure warmth exchangers, and are as a rule louder. In Ottawa’s dry bloodless, the steadier run of a successfully sized two-level unit also retains indoor humidity in a more effective region in winter. Ask your contractor to expose the sizing math. Warranties and listening to the advantageous print

Most professional brands supply 10-12 months areas warranties when you sign in the unit, and heat exchanger warranties that stretch to twenty years or lifetime. Labour is where the spread occurs. Some contractors provide a one-12 months labour guaranty, others three, five, or maybe ten whilst paired with repairs membership. That labour protection has truly cost. A blower motor substitute out of guarantee can check 600 to 1,2 hundred CAD established, extra for ECM cars. Consider paying a modest premium for a corporate that stands behind labour past the first winter.

Paying strategies and what a decent contract includes

Most Ottawa installers present financing. Rates vary. Paying salary or because of a line of credit occasionally beats retail financing until there is a proper zero % merchandising. Be wary of rentals that appear to be offers. Some are nice, many should not. If a salesclerk won't be able to inform you the total check over the time period for the appliance and what happens on the conclusion, that is a pink flag.

Your settlement may still spell out, in plain language, the make and brand, BTU rating, number of phases, AFUE, what's integrated within the installing, any sheet metallic transformations, thermostat type, clear out kind, humidifier model if desirable, venting data, allow accountability, warranty phrases, and the timeline. If you do not see a line for commissioning, ask approximately it. A suitable leap-up consists of fuel power determine, temperature upward push measurement, combustion research when outstanding, static rigidity money across the coil or filter, and verification of safe practices controls. That seriously is not fluff, it is the distinction between a furnace that in basic terms runs and one which runs correct.

Gas line and venting important points that chunk later if ignored

Gas furnaces need accurate gasoline grant power. In older homes with varied fuel home equipment, the road may well need resizing to care for rigidity while all the things runs. It will never be popular, but it happens. If you are including a fuel fluctuate, hearth, or standby generator later, tell your HVAC contractor now. It is less expensive to plan than to retrofit.

What does “hooked up” exceptionally consist of?

When you spot furnace fees mounted in advertising, it broadly speaking capacity put off the outdated unit, install the hot furnace on the prevailing pad or a brand new one if vital, adapt to latest ductwork, attach gas and electric, run new venting for a condensing unit, deploy the condensate drain or pump, and scan. It does no longer invariably embrace new duct transitions if the existing ones are poorly configured, nor does it embody chimney liner work for the orphaned water heater, a brand new thermostat, or filtration upgrades. Clarify this early. The general worth of a furnace set up contains the basics, however the structure of your home makes a decision the relaxation.

Edge circumstances worthy mentioning

Townhomes with shared walls oftentimes have venting constraints that rule out certain models. Basements with comprehensive ceilings can complicate vent runs. Homes with hydronic strategies switched over to pressured air would want essential duct paintings, which differences the mission right into a one of a kind category of HVAC installed cost. And you probably have a prime-efficiency air conditioner already tied on your furnace, the brand new blower should be compatible with the AC coil and the thermostat manipulate logic. A proper contractor will ask approximately this prematurely.

In rural edges of Ottawa where herbal fuel is not really achievable, propane furnaces take the degree. Gas furnace charges Canada for propane are related on equipment, with a conversion equipment if the unit seriously is not propane-well prepared. Operating rates vary with propane fees and tank condo rates, so hybrid warmness pump setups pays off quicker in these circumstances.

When a fix nevertheless makes sense

I fully grasp the common sense of compacting one more wintry weather out of a equipment. If your furnace is under 12 years antique, has no longer had a prime failure, and passes a heat exchanger inspection, a repair within the three hundred to 800 CAD range to change an ignitor, flame sensor, pressure swap, or maybe an inducer would buy time. If the heat exchanger is cracked, or if restoration expenditures exceed 20 to 30 percentage of alternative rate and the unit is past 15 years, replacement is basically the smarter play. The worst case is pouring money right into a unit in November, then exchanging it anyway in January while it dies back lower than load.

A simple price map across trouble-free scenarios

A small semi in Old Ottawa East, decent insulation, existing 60,000 BTU single-stage older furnace, hassle-free basement. Replace with a 60,000 BTU two-stage, 96 p.c. AFUE. New PVC venting, reuse latest thermostat, upload a properly filter out cabinet. Expect five,500 to 7,000 CAD, hooked up.

A 2,2 hundred rectangular foot detached residence in Kanata, long-established builder-grade furnace at 80 p.c. AFUE, loud and brief-cycling. Owner needs more desirable relief and matched humidifier. Replace with an 80,000 BTU two-level, add media filter out cabinet, new humidifier, new smart thermostat, minor duct transitions to restoration a starved go back. Budget 7,000 to 9,000 CAD.

A Westboro infill with tight mechanical room, already has a heat pump air handler which is worn out. Homeowner needs dual-gasoline with a high-end communicating furnace and bloodless-local weather warmth pump for potency. Full regulate approach improve, open air unit, line set, and commissioning. Expect 14,000 to twenty,000 CAD based on logo and skill.

A rural dwelling on propane, older mid-performance furnace venting to a chimney shared with the water heater. New top-potency propane furnace, vented direct. Add chimney liner for the now-orphaned water heater, new condensate pump. Price 6,000 to eight,500 CAD. Operating price then turns into a communication approximately propane quotes as opposed to a complementary warmth pump.
